Many buyers order the wrong crushed stone for their project. They choose a decorative size before considering the base layer. The correction is to plan the layers from the ground up.
Skiatook gets about 43 inches of precipitation a year, so drainage and washout planning matter. A proper base helps water move through and keeps the surface stable.
Crushed stone splits into two categories: base material and finish material. Base sizes compact well and support weight. Finish sizes provide a stable surface or fill joints. The table below lists the options available for delivery in Skiatook.
| Product | What It Is For | Note |
|---|---|---|
| 3/8" Crushed Stone | paver setting bed and tight fill | Fills narrow gaps and creates a firm bed for pavers and flagstone. |
| 3/4" Crushed Stone | the all-purpose size for base and drainage | Compactible and permeable, works as a base layer under driveways and patios. |
| 1"-1 1/2" Crushed Stone | heavy base and erosion control | Larger stone resists erosion and provides a sturdy sub-base for heavy loads. |
| 2"-3" Crushed Stone | rip rap style edging and deep fill | Used for rip rap edges, deep fill in wet areas, and structural support. |
| #57 Crushed Stone | concrete aggregate, French drains, driveway base | Well-graded for concrete and drainage, also a popular driveway base material. |
| #67 Stone | concrete mix and drainage backfill | Clean angular stone for drainage backfill and concrete mix. |
| #8 Stone | paver joints and pipe bedding | Small washed stone for pipe bedding, paver joints, and decorative purposes. |
| #10 Rock Screenings | leveling course under pavers | Fine crushed material that levels smoothly under pavers and slabs. |
For a budget option, choose a single aggregate that does double duty. For long-term performance, use a larger base stone under a finer surface layer. The table below pairs common projects with the right crushed stone.
| Project | What to Order | Depth or Note |
|---|---|---|
| Pipe backfill | #57 Crushed Stone | Drains well and packs around pipes. |
| French drain | 3/4" Crushed Stone | Clean, open-graded for water flow. |
| Driveway base layer | 3/4" Crushed Stone | Compactible and strong under asphalt or concrete. |
| Concrete slab base | 3/4" Crushed Stone | Provides a stable, drained subgrade. |
| Paver bedding | 3/8" Crushed Stone | Screeds to a smooth surface for pavers. |
Soils mapped in the Skiatook area are commonly somewhat poorly drained. That means more base stone may be needed under the surface layer to keep water from softening the ground. The area is in dual hydrologic group C/D, where drainage depends on whether the land has been improved.
Skiatook sees about 60 wet days a year, so scheduling the delivery onto firm ground matters. Ground freezing is moderate but real, and about 94 days a year drop below 32F. Winters here are cold enough to move an unsettled base, so compaction is worth the extra pass. The freeze-thaw cycle can shift a poorly compacted layer.
About 8 inches of snow fall each year, which can cause plowing damage to a loose crushed stone surface. A well-compacted base and a tight surface layer resist that damage.
Measure the area in feet and multiply length by width to get square footage. Then multiply by the depth in inches and divide by 12 to get cubic feet. Use our crushed stone calculator to convert that into tons and place your order.
